Kenya Airways passenger
traffic in the first quarter to June remained unchanged, in what is likely to delay the
quick recovery of the
national carrier.
Data for the three months show passenger numbers remained at 841,238 passengers, as poor performance on the
European, Asian, and
domestic routes offset the 2.9 per cent growth on African routes—which
account for 52.9 per cent of its traffic.
